Hunt County drops property tax rate to mitigate rising property values

County commissioners made the change to reflect a "no new revenue" goal for the upcoming fiscal year's property taxes.

  • In Hunt County, the rate of property taxes will be going down for the fifth consecutive year. The move was made to mitigate the effect of rapidly rising property values across the region. The Greenville Herald Banner reports the new rate is about 36 cents per $100 of appraised value. That’s down from last year’s rate of about 43 cents. The rate reflects a “no new revenue” plan by county commissioners, who are seeking to bring in roughly the same amount of tax revenue as was collected last year. The vote was unanimous.
  • In Rockwall County yesterday, a large structure fire broke out at an apartment complex in Fate. The fire destroyed one building at the Prose Apartments, located near Interstate 30 and FM 551. The City of Fate said in a release that the building was unoccupied and there were no injuries. However, evacuations were held in the nearby Williamsburg development. Fire departments from Rockwall, Hunt and Collin counties helped put out the blaze. Officials say the cause of the fire is under investigation.
  • In sports, Texas A&M University-Commerce announced that former Lions cornerback Kader Kohou has made the final roster of the Miami Dolphins. NFL teams made their final preseason roster cuts yesterday. Kohou was not drafted, but signed a three-year contract with Miami following a strong preseason effort. If Kohou sees game time, he would be the first Lion to play in a regular-season NFL game since Kevin Mathis played for the Atlanta Falcons in 2006. The Dolphins begin the 2022 regular season on Sunday September 11 in Miami against New England.
